IX. Button Descriptions
Figure 3
Instructions of button operation:
Short press: Press button for <2s
Long press: Press button for ≥2S
Button
Description
1) Short press: Select testing functions including ACV/Hz, ACA/Hz,
AC/DCmV, continuity/resistance, diode/capacitance, ACA/HZ/DCA
(current probe measurement), NCVLO/HI.
SEL/LPF
2) Long press in ACV/Hz position to enter or exit LPF function cyclically.
3) Note: The SEL button is disabled in HOLD, MAX/MIN/AVG modes.
1). Short press this button once to enter manual range mode ("AUTO" is
not displayed on the LCD) and show current range, short press again
to select range. Long press to exit manual range and enter auto range.
Default setting will be recovered when switching position or restarting
the multimeter.
RANGE
2) Under frequency measurement mode, short press this button to select
the range of ACV/ACA (equivalent to the RANGE function corresponding
to ACV/ACA).
3) RANGE button is disabled in HOLD, MAX/MIN and REL modes.
1) Short press this button to enter "MAX/MIN" statistics mode, refresh
data continuously and view "MAX→MIN→AVG→Current measurement
value→MAX...". Long press to exit statistics mode and return to normal
working mode. (For ACV, DCV, Ω, CAP, continuity and current probe only)
2) In HOLD mode, MAX/MIN button is disabled.
3) Press REL button and then short press MAX/MIN button to calculate
the MAX/MIN value subtracted by least significant digit.
4) In LPF mode, press MAX/MIN button to calculate the MAX/MIN value.
MAX/MIN
5) When the multimeter enters statistics mode, it exits auto range and
enters current range, the symbol "Manual" flashes four times at a
frequency of 2Hz, and the auto-off function is disabled. To restore auto
range and auto-off function, please exit MAX/MIN mode (If the auto-off
function is disabled manually, the multimeter will keep this function in
disabled sate).
6) In statistics mode, short press HOLD to stop refreshing data, then view
MAX/MIN value by pressing MAX/MIN button. Short press HOLD again
to exit the HOLD mode and then refresh data.
7) MAX/MIN button is disabled in Auto-V LoZ mode.

1) Short press this button to enter or exit data hold mode. In HOLD
HOLD/
mode, they symbol " " is displayed on the LCD.
Backlight
2) Long press to turn on/off the backlight. The backlight is turned off
automatically in 5 minutes by default.
1) Short press this button to enter or exit REL mode. The LCD shows the
symbol "△" in REL mode. (For ACV, DCV, Ω, CAP, continuity, diode
and current probe only)
2) When the multimeter enters REL mode, it exits auto range and enters
current range, and the symbol "Manual" flashes four times at a
REL/BT
frequency of 2Hz
3) Under REL mode, the actual measureable scope at current range is
not changed.
4) REL button is disabled in HOLD and MAX/MIN modes.
5) REL button is disabled in Auto-V LoZ mode.
